Nguyen Thi Bao Chau, a student in class 12A6, has long dreamed of becoming a teacher. For many years, she has consistently achieved good academic results, and last year she even won third prize in the subject of Economic and Legal Education. Therefore, during these exam preparation days, Chau dedicates a lot of time to studying, striving to consolidate her knowledge in order to achieve her goal of entering a teacher training college.
Also in class 12A6, Nguyen Thi Thu Huyen harbors the dream of becoming a doctor. For Huyen, medicine is not just a job, but also a way to help those who are sick. To get closer to that goal, she focuses a lot of time on her strong subjects, proactively reviews her studies, and learns more about her любимое profession.

Besides students who already have clear career goals, many are still hesitant about choosing a profession. Hoang Thi Thu Ha, a student in class 12A6, said she is worried because her academic performance is not outstanding, so she is considering choosing a school that suits her abilities and family circumstances.
This school year, Cho Don High School has nearly 1,000 students, with almost 300 in the 12th grade alone, mostly from remote and disadvantaged areas. In addition to supporting students with exam preparation, the school also pays special attention to career guidance through counseling sessions, job fairs, and collaborations with universities, colleges, and the Provincial Employment Service Center to help students understand their own abilities, societal needs, and choose suitable careers.
